Abstract

This paper describes the development of a web-based interference examination system in mould design processes. Although several commercial computer-aided design (CAD) systems offer interference inspection functions, those systems are very expensive and inadequate to perform collaborative works over the Internet. In this paper an efficient and precise hybrid interference examination algorithm applicable to multilevel assemblies is studied for injection mould design processes. In order to design a collaborative system over the distributed environment, lightweight CAD files produced from the optimally transformed CAD data through ACIS kernel and InterOp are applied to develop a web-based interference verification system. Collaborators related to the development of a new product can verify the interference over the Internet without commercial CAD systems. The system reduces production cost, errors and lead-time to the market. The validity of the developed system is confirmed through case studies.
